Why did the Proclamation of 1763 happen?

History
1 answer:
DiKsa [7]3 years ago
7 0

Proclamation of 1763, proclamation declared by the British crown at the end of the French and Indian War in North America, mainly intended to conciliate the Native Americans by checking the encroachment of settlers on their lands.

Why was General Stahlberg concerned over which Allied nation reached Berlin First?
natali 33 [55]

The reason why General Stahlberg was concerned about the Soviets reaching Berlin first was because he was worried about how they would treat Germans.

<h3>What was General Stahlberg's concern?</h3>

General Stahlberg wanted the Americans and the British to reach Berlin first because he was worried that the Soviets would be ruthless against the Germans.

His reasons for this was based on the fact that the German invasion of the Soviet Union was completely ruthless and so the Soviets might want to retaliate.
